NEWS CENTER – Emma Quangel, a woman writer, has discovered the racist manifesto of Charleston church killer Dylann Storm Roof, thereby preventing the killer from claiming insanity in order to seek lighter sentencing in his trial.
Since racist mass killer Dylann Storm Roof shot nine black worshippers in the historic Emanuel African Methodist Episcopal church in the U.S. city of Charleston, mainstream U.S. media has been eagerly laying the ground for the killer to use an insanity defense in his trial. The media has pointedly deemphasized the killer's openly expressed Nazi and apartheid political views, presenting him as a quiet but troubled young man.
Writer Emma Quangel (her pen name), who runs the website Manyfesto.org, paid $49 to track down a website registered to Dylann Roof: LastRhodesian.com (a reference to the white-ruled apartheid regime of Rhodesia, which existed in what is now Zimbabwe). Emma shared Dylann's racist manifesto, providing solid proof that the killer was not mentally ill, but was motivated by white supremacist political ideology.
